Kinds Of Parrots Commonly Found in Shelters
Although numerous types of parrots may be readily available for adoption, the following list highlights the ones most frequently found in shelters:
Budgerigar (Budgie): These little, vibrant birds are friendly and relatively simple to care for.Cockatiel: Known for their caring nature, cockatiels are great buddies and can be quickly trained.Lovebird: These little parrots are playful and enjoy socializing, making them exceptional household pets.African Grey: Highly intelligent and social, African Greys need plenty of interaction however can form strong bonds with their owners.Amazon Parrots: Known for their singing abilities and spirited spirit, Amazons can be very interesting companions.Table: Characteristics of Common ParrotsParrot SpeciesSizeLife expectancySocial NeedsVocalizationBudgerigarLittle5-10 yearsModerateSoft chirpsCockatielSmall10-15 yearsHighWhistles, chatterLovebirdLittle10-15 yearsHighSoft chirpsAfrican GreyMedium40-60 yearsVery highSubstantial vocabularyAmazon ParrotMedium25-50 yearsHighLoud and expressivePreparing for Parrot Adoption
Before adopting a parrot, it's vital to consider the following:
Research: Understand the particular requirements and qualities of the parrot species you want.Time Commitment: Parrots need significant day-to-day interaction, psychological stimulation, and exercise.Area: Ensure you have adequate area for the parrot's cage and space to fly (if they are allowed out of the cage).Financial Responsibility: Factor in the expenses of food, veterinarian care, toys, and other supplies.Long-Term Commitment: Many parrots have long lifespans, and prospective owners must be prepared for a long-lasting dedication.The Adoption Process
Contrary to popular belief, embracing a parrot from a shelter is manageable and simple. Here's a quick summary of the steps involved:
Visit a Shelter: Research regional shelters or parrot rescue companies and arrange a see to meet the birds.Complete an Application: Fill out an adoption application to express your intentions and provide your background.Interview: Most shelters carry out interviews to examine your preparedness and match you with a proper bird.Home Visit: Some shelters may require a home see to guarantee your living conditions appropriate for a parrot.Adoption Fee: Upon approval, you'll usually require to pay an adoption fee, which may vary by company.Post-Adoption Support: Many shelters provide post-adoption resources to help you shift into parrot ownership.FAQs

Q: What supplies do I require for a parrot?A: You will need an appropriate cage, food and water dishes, sets down, toys for psychological stimulation, and a quality diet.

Q: Are there any behavioral issues I must understand of?A: Some parrots may display behavioral issues due to previous experiences, however with time, patience, and training, numerous can change positively. Q: What if I dislike birds?A: If you have allergies, it's best to seek advice from a physician before adopting a parrot, as they can produce dander.
